BHznJNs/InputShare 是一个功能强大的开源项目,它允许用户通过 ADB(Android Debug Bridge)以有线或无线方式将计算机的键盘和鼠标与 Android 设备共享。这个项目极大地提升了用户在 Android 设备上的操作效率,特别是在需要频繁输入文字或进行精确操作的场景下。
项目背景与目的:
背景:随着移动设备的普及,越来越多的用户需要在 Android 设备上进行高效的工作和娱乐。然而,传统的触摸输入方式在某些情况下可能不够便捷,尤其是当需要快速输入大量文字或进行精确操作时。
目的:InputShare 项目的目的是通过提供一种简单、高效的方式,让用户能够将计算机的键盘和鼠标与 Android 设备共享,从而提升用户在 Android 设备上的操作体验。
主要功能:
无缝切换:用户可以通过快捷键和边缘切换功能,在计算机和 Android 设备之间快速切换键盘和鼠标输入。
有线/无线连接:项目支持有线和无线两种连接方式,用户可以根据自己的需求选择最适合的连接方式。
广泛兼容性:InputShare 兼容各种 Android 设备,不受特定品牌限制。
剪贴板同步:项目支持在计算机和 Android 设备之间无缝同步剪贴板内容,方便用户在不同设备之间复制和粘贴信息。
使用方法:
有线连接:用户需要在 Android 设备的开发者设置中启用 USB 调试功能,然后通过 USB 电缆将设备连接到计算机。之后,只需运行 InputShare 的可执行文件,即可跳过配对和连接步骤,直接在 Android 设备上使用计算机的键盘和鼠标。
无线连接:用户需要在 Android 设备的开发者设置中启用无线调试功能,然后运行 InputShare 的可执行文件。在 Android 设备上,打开“与配对码配对设备”选项,并输入 IP 地址、端口和配对码到连接窗口的配对选项卡中(这是首次使用时一般需要的配对步骤)。之后,在连接窗口的主无线调试选项卡中输入 IP 地址和端口,即可在 Android 设备上使用计算机的键盘和鼠标。
快捷键与功能:
InputShare 提供了多种快捷键,用户可以在连接后使用这些快捷键进行各种操作。此外,项目还支持在连接但未共享时使用的快捷键。
常见问题与解决方案:
无线调试快速启用:用户可以参考相关视频教程,将无线调试添加到快速设置快捷方式中,以便快速启用。
鼠标光标异常:如果用户在 Android 设备上的鼠标光标变得不稳定,可以尝试通过鼠标驱动程序软件调整鼠标的“报告率”(有时也称为“轮询率”)到 125Hz 或类似值,以显著改善情况。
项目特性:
需要注意的是,InputShare 仅共享键盘和鼠标,不会将 Android 设备的屏幕镜像到计算机上。此外,项目内置了 ADB,无需用户自行配置。
开发与构建:
对于有兴趣自己构建 InputShare 项目的用户,项目提供了详细的构建指南和必要的依赖项安装说明。用户还可以克隆项目仓库,并按照指南中的步骤进行构建和安装。
总之,BHznJNs/InputShare 是一个功能丰富、易于使用的开源项目,它极大地提升了用户在 Android 设备上的操作体验。无论是需要快速输入大量文字还是进行精确操作的用户,都可以通过 InputShare 将计算机的键盘和鼠标与 Android 设备共享,从而更加高效地完成各种任务。